Virtual Rockstar is hiring a full-time Medical Virtual Assistant (Insurance Verification & Patient Coordination Specialist) on behalf of a growing physical therapy practice. This role is a blend of insurance verification, patient intake, and front-office support, with a strong focus on managing referrals, ensuring patients are scheduled, and verifying insurance coverage accurately. You will play a key role in helping the clinic handle high patient volume and streamline administrative workflows. This is ideal for someone who is detail-oriented, proactive, and comfortable handling both phone-based tasks and back-office processes in a fast-paced healthcare environment.
Key Responsibilities
• Insurance Verification & Authorization
• Verify insurance eligibility and benefits for new and existing patients
• Obtain prior authorizations and ensure all requirements are met prior to appointments
• Communicate with insurance providers to clarify coverage and resolve issues
• Track and follow up on pending verifications and authorizations
• Explain insurance benefits and coverage details to patients as needed
• Patient Scheduling & Communication
• Manage appointment scheduling and confirmations
• Follow up with patients who have missed appointments
• Respond to patient inquiries via phone and email
• Maintain a professional, friendly, and patient-centered communication style
• Administrative & Back-Office Support
• Process and maintain accurate patient records
• Check charges against documentation for accuracy
• Follow up on missing signed plans of care
• Assist with data entry, reporting, and general administrative tasks
• Collaborate closely with the Office Manager and team throughout the day
• Tools & Systems
• TheraOffice (EMR & Billing)
• Microsoft Office (Excel, Word, PowerPoint)
• PDF tools (Foxit Phantom PDF)
• Phone systems (VoIP capable)
